The game also suffered from some balance issues. The Flash and Green Lantern were considered overpowered by the community, and a specific exploit allowed Superman to perform an infinite combo, which was a major frustration in the competitive scene until it was later addressed.

Mortal Kombat vs. DC Universe was never officially released for the PC. Originally launched in 2008, it remained a console-exclusive title for the and Xbox 360 . While some fan wikis or outdated site stubs might mistakenly list a PC version, there is no native installation or digital storefront (like Steam or Epic Games Store ) that offers the game for Windows. Mortal Kombat vs. DC Universe (MKvsDCU) is a crossover fighting game developed by Midway Games and published by Warner Bros. Interactive Entertainment. Released in November 2008 for PlayStation 3 and Xbox 360, it marked a significant departure for the Mortal Kombat franchise by pairing its hyper-violent characters with the traditionally family-friendly heroes of DC Comics.
